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ationXiang Li is an Associate Professor in the Department of Urban Planning at Xiamen University. He received his PhD in Urban Planning from the University of Melbourne. His research focuses on urban redevelopment and institutional reform in China, with particular attention to participatory governance, power relations, and state–society interactions. Drawing on interdisciplinary theoretical perspectives and empirical case studies, his work examines how institutional rules and resource configurations shape participation processes and governance outcomes. His research has been published in international journals including Urban Studies, Journal of Planning Education and Research, Habitat International, Journal of Urban Affairs, and Urban Policy and Research.
